Once a month, Morgan buys a case of wine. She will either buy the Charles Shaw brand, the Livingston brand, or the Sutter Home brand because she knows that these three brands are inexpensive and tasty. She considers only these three options when selecting her wine. For Morgan, the three brands of wine are a(n):

Answer: An evoked set

Explanation: An evoked set is defined as alternatives that a consumer considers before making a decision concerning purchase. They are a set of brands that comes to a consumer's mind when s/he thinks of purchasing a product. They are the group of brands most likely to be purchased by consumers. In order to judge the features and benefits of her evoked set, Morgan uses "inexpensive and taste" as standards.

The goal of all marketers is for their brand to be part of an evoked set which has been narrowed down from a total and awareness set.
